Introduction

Interpretation of the core content of the standard

This standard systematically specifies for the first time the full life cycle technical requirements for fiber reinforced composite pultruded sheets for wind turbine blades, with key points including:

Technical DimensionsGlass Fiber SheetsCarbon Fiber SheetsCarbon-Glass Hybrid Sheets
Longitudinal Tensile Strength (MPa)≥1200-1300≥1400-1700≥1300-1400
Elastic modulus (GPa)62-66130-160100-105
Fatigue performance m value8.0-10≥33≥12

Analysis of key technical requirements

1. Material classification system

Innovatively establish a four-dimensional coding system: Reinforcement material (GP/CP/HP/MP) + resin type (E/P/X) + cross-sectional shape (R/O/T/Z) + release cloth (Y/U). For example, GP62E-R120×5-Y means: glass fiber/62GPa/epoxy resin/rectangular cross-section (120×5mm)/with release cloth.

2. Mechanical properties

Typical case: CP160 carbon fiber plate must meet the following requirements: - Longitudinal tensile strength ≥1700MPa (characteristic value)
- 2 million times tension-tension fatigue limit ≥1200MPa
- Interlaminar shear strength ≥60MPa (average value)


Key points of detection method

Detection itemsStandard methodKey parameters
Internal defectsGB/T42592 ultrasonic detectionSingle defect lx+ly≤20mm
Fatigue performanceGB/T35465 series12 specimens/4 stress levels
Interlaminar shearJC/T773 short beam methodWidth ratio consistency requirements

Implementation and application suggestions

1. Raw material control

Glass fiber modulus≥82GPa, carbon fiber≥230GPa, epoxy resin must comply with GB/T13657. Release cloth PA66 melting temperature≥250℃.

2. Key points of process verification

  • Width tolerance ±0.5mm, thickness tolerance ±0.15mm
  • The edge of the demoulding cloth is ≤8mm from the edge of the board
  • The number of yarn joints within 10m is ≤3 and the spacing is ≥1m

3. Quality traceability requirements

Each roll of product must be marked with: Fiber/resin brand model + mechanical performance parameters + production batch + shelf life. It is recommended to establish a digital traceability system.
